Graig Terrace urinal, Ferndale
Located opposite the junction of Graig Terrace and the A4233. The structure is a basic urinal (no pedestals or wash basins). Though such facilities have largely disappeared from many parts of South Wales, basic urinals (of varying designs) remain a common sight in the Rhondda.
